AimedBio Entered into a Global Collaboration and Licensing Agreement with Boehringer Ingelheim
2025.10.15
- AimedBio has signed a global licensing agreement with Boehringer Ingelheim for a next-generation antibody-drug conjugate (ADC) candidate.
- The deal is valued at up to USD 991 million (approximately KRW 1.4 trillion), including an upfront payment, development, regulatory and commercial milestones, and tiered sales royalties.
- Under the agreement, Boehringer Ingelheim obtains worldwide development and commercialization rights to AimedBio’s novel ADC targeting solid tumors, including KRAS-mutant cancers.
- The candidate incorporates a Topo1 inhibitor payload and is designed to deliver potent anti-tumor activity with high tumor selectivity. A Phase 1 (First-in-Human) trial is planned for 2026.
- The agreement further validates AimedBio’s proprietary precision antibody and ADC platform, strengthening its global partnership portfolio ahead of its planned KOSDAQ IPO.
